Oh! I yearn for courage To speak my mind, with no fear of the judging tongue. To not hold back my tears and pretend to be numb. To confront, and not cold shoulder furtive To forget for good, and not just forgive. To look forward to failure for plain learning sake To accept rejections with my pride at stake More so I yearn, For zeal to stay and fight though the die is long cast, Carpe Diem till i breathe my last.
